A cheat trainer is a third-party software application that runs alongside Trailmakers. It hooks into the game’s memory to modify variables in real-time. Unlike mods (which change game files), a trainer is typically toggled on/off with hotkeys. Trailmakers Cheat Trainer - Unlock All Blocks
A high-quality Trailmakers Cheat Trainer - Unlock All Blocks specifically targets the game’s "inventory" or "research" flags. It forces the game to register that you have collected every single log, effectively unlocking the entire block library without ever stepping foot into the survival map.
